IN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) — A man was found shot dead Thursday afternoon inside a black Jeep parked on the street of a neighborhood on the Indianapolis east side, police said.

Medics and Indianapolis Metropolitan Police Department were called to a report of a death investigation and a person shot just before 4:05 p.m. Thursday in the 3600 block of Decamp Drive. That’s in the North Eastwood housing addition southwest of the intersection of East 38th Street and North Post Road.

Authorities did not immediately share the name of the man found dead.

Family of the man had gathered at the scene, News 8’s Cat Sandoval reported.

Investigators were unsure of the cause of death, and did not immediately know if the shooting was a homicide or a suicide.

No additional information was immediately available.
